ArduinoMega2560怎么用ov7670
时间: 2023-07-11 17:56:51 浏览: 135
要使用Arduino Mega 2560控制OV7670摄像头,需要先将OV7670的信号转换为Arduino Mega 2560可以读取的模拟信号或数字信号,然后通过Arduino Mega 2560的GPIO口进行读取和处理。以下是一些基本的步骤:
1. 连接OV7670和Arduino Mega 2560。OV7670的引脚包括VCC、GND、SCL、SDA、D0-D7等。可以使用面包板或者其他连接器将OV7670和Arduino Mega 2560连接起来。
2. 配置OV7670。需要通过I2C协议向OV7670的寄存器写入配置参数,包括图像格式、分辨率、帧率等。具体的配置参数可以参考OV7670的数据手册。
3. 初始化Arduino Mega 2560的GPIO口。需要将GPIO口设置为输入或输出模式,并配置相应的参数,例如输入电平、输出电平等。
4. 读取OV7670的图像数据。可以使用Arduino Mega 2560的GPIO口读取OV7670输出的模拟信号或数字信号,并将其转换为数字信号或图像数据。
5. 处理图像数据。可以使用Arduino Mega 2560的处理器和存储器对图像数据进行处理和存储,例如实现图像增强、压缩、传输等功能。
需要注意的是,OV7670的I2C和图像信号处理需要较高的硬件和软件功底,需要具备一定的电路设计和编程经验。同时,OV7670的数据传输速度较慢,对于实时性要求较高的应用场景,可能需要使用其他高速接口进行数据传输。
相关问题
arduino mega2560上连接的摄像头
Arduino Mega2560可以连接多种类型的摄像头,包括USB摄像头和串口摄像头。以下是一些常见的摄像头和连接方法:
1. OV7670摄像头:这是一种常见的串口摄像头,可通过Arduino Mega2560的UART串口进行连接。连接方法可以参考以下链接:https://www.instructables.com/id/OV7670-Arduino-Camera-Sensor-Module-Framecapture-T/
2. USB摄像头:可以通过USB Host Shield或USB Host Shield 2.0进行连接。连接方法可以参考以下链接:https://www.instructables.com/id/Arduino-USB-Webcam/
3. Raspberry Pi摄像头:可以通过Raspberry Pi Camera Module进行连接,需要使用Arduino Mega2560和Raspberry Pi之间的通信协议,例如UART或SPI。连接方法可以参考以下链接:https://www.instructables.com/id/How-to-Connect-a-Raspberry-Pi-Camera-to-Arduino/
需要根据具体的摄像头类型和连接方式进行相应的代码编写和配置。
arduino uno连接ov7670
Arduino Uno连接OV7670可以通过以下步骤实现。首先,将OV7670模块连接到Arduino Uno的数字引脚上。OV7670模块通常有8个数字引脚,分别是D0-D7,还有一些其他引脚供电和时钟信号。接下来,通过连接OV7670的引脚到Arduino Uno的引脚,以确保数据传输的顺利进行。在连接之前,需要参考OV7670和Arduino Uno的引脚图,确保正确连接。
其次,需要编写Arduino Uno的代码,以便与OV7670模块进行通信。可以使用Arduino IDE来编写代码,并通过串行通信或其他通信方式与OV7670进行数据交换。在代码中,需要设置OV7670模块的参数,如分辨率、帧率等,并实现数据的采集和处理。
最后,通过串口监视器或其他方式来查看OV7670模块传输的数据,以验证连接是否成功。可以通过Arduino Uno来处理OV7670传输的数据,并将其用于各种应用,如图像处理、机器人视觉等。
总之,连接Arduino Uno和OV7670需要进行硬件连接和软件编程两个方面的工作。通过仔细连接引脚,并编写正确的代码,可以成功实现两者之间的连接和通信。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)